草庐IT

mr_collection

全部标签

ios - MagicalRecord 中的 MR_saveToPersistentStoreWithCompletion 方法和 MR_saveToPersistentStoreAndWait 方法有什么区别

我正在学习如何使用MagicalRecord来操作CoreData,有两种方法MR_saveToPersistentStoreWithCompletion和MR_saveToPersistentStoreAndWait。查看评论,似乎区别在于第一个异步保存更改,后一个同步保存更改。所以这就是它们之间的唯一区别?他们是如何工作的?异步和同步保存数据有什么区别?我看过他们的源码,但由于我是初学者,所以不能完全理解,所以有人可以帮忙解释一下吗?谢谢。 最佳答案 异步保存在performBlock的保护内完成,同步保存在performBlo

java - Spring /json : Convert a typed collection like List<MyPojo>

我正在尝试编码一个列表:List通过SpringRest模板创建对象。我可以简单地传递Pojo对象,但我找不到任何描述如何发送List的文档对象。Spring正在使用JacksonJSON来实现HttpMessageConverter.jackson文档涵盖了这一点:InadditiontobindingtoPOJOsand"simple"types,thereisoneadditionalvariant:thatofbindingtogeneric(typed)containers.Thiscaserequiresspecialhandlingduetoso-calledTypeEr

java - Spring /json : Convert a typed collection like List<MyPojo>

我正在尝试编码一个列表:List通过SpringRest模板创建对象。我可以简单地传递Pojo对象,但我找不到任何描述如何发送List的文档对象。Spring正在使用JacksonJSON来实现HttpMessageConverter.jackson文档涵盖了这一点:InadditiontobindingtoPOJOsand"simple"types,thereisoneadditionalvariant:thatofbindingtogeneric(typed)containers.Thiscaserequiresspecialhandlingduetoso-calledTypeEr

ios - 更新后 Collection View 中包含的部分数必须等于更新前

我有一个包含10个部分的UICollectionView,每个部分有2个单元格。我正在尝试删除一个单元格,但我得到了这个:Thenumberofsectionscontainedinthecollectionviewaftertheupdate(2)mustbeequaltothenumberofsectionscontainedinthecollectionviewbeforetheupdate(2)这是我删除的方式:NSUIntegerarrayLength=1;NSUIntegerintegerArray[]={0,0};NSIndexPath*aPath=[[NSIndexPa

ios - 在应用于单元格之前未设置自定义 Collection View 布局属性

我正在编写自己的自定义布局CollectionView布局(对流布局进行较小的自定义),为了简化一些事情,我也尝试将UICollectionViewFlowLayoutAttributes子类化。一切都运行良好,但是当我尝试在我的自定义单元格中应用我的布局属性时,每个属性都是nil。单元格(属性在这里都是零):-(void)applyLayoutAttributes:(CustomLayoutAttributes*)layoutAttributes{[superapplyLayoutAttributes:layoutAttributes];NSLog(@"layoutAttribute

ios - iOS 表/ Collection View 中的单元格间布局逻辑

将UITableView或UICollectionView中单独单元格的部分与标题的单独行对齐的惯用方法是什么?例如,假设我想显示这样的东西:NameNumberBob34587Jane32489Barbara23766Montgomery34892“名称”和“编号”位将位于某种标题单元格中。我想我可以为此使用节标题(只有一个节)。标题下方的每个单元格都需要根据其内容智能调整大小,但该大小需要影响所有其他单元格的布局。这在iOS中通常是如何实现的? 最佳答案 尽管它被称为“表格View”,但它实际上并不是我们通常认为的表格(即,多行

ios - 如何在 swift 3 的 Collection View Controller 中使用自定义单元格

我正在使用swift3-我知道如何使用自定义Cell在CollectionView中显示一些图像-问题是我无法在CollectionViewController中使用自定义单元格这里是CollectionViewController代码privateletreuseIdentifier="uploadCell"上传文件类:UICollectionViewController{varimages=["1.jpg","2.jpg","3.jpg","4.jpg"]overridefunccollectionView(_collectionView:UICollectionView,cell

ios - *** 尝试截断时 +[NSManagedObjectContext MR_defaultContext] 断言失败

我在MagicalRecord版本2.0.7中遇到异常每当我启动该应用程序时,它都会因以下异常而崩溃:***Assertionfailurein+[NSManagedObjectContextMR_defaultContext]我正在这样配置核心数据:在appdelegatedidFinishLaunchingWithOptions方法中:[MagicalRecordsetupCoreDataStack];在appdelegateapplicationWillTerminate中:[MagicalRecordcleanUp];我注意到仅当我尝试截断实体中的所有记录时才会发生崩溃:NSM

ios - Collection View Controller 单元格间距

如何删除CollectionView中单元格之间的填充?(iOS6)我有一个非常小的单元格,我查看了约束,但看不出要更改什么。发生的情况是单元格之间有大约1/4英寸的黑色空间(缩略图)。我想要每行4到1毫米的空间。我设法弄清楚每行4个,但它们必须非常小,以至于它们之间的空间太大。我错过了什么? 最佳答案 我认为这取决于您如何开始创建UICollectionViewController。我个人总是使用Storyboard方法。如果您这样做了,请选择“CollectionView”,然后打开大小检查器并调整单元格/行之间的最小间距。还要

sql - SQL 和 SQL-MR 查询如何在 Teradata aster 内部工作?

我目前正在探索TeradataAster(Asterexpress6)。我浏览了文档和博客,但没有解释查询的工作原理。由于它是分布式的,它们sql和sql-mr获取数据的方式,它们是否在内部生成mapreduce作业?例如,客户表有10条记录,这些记录按哈希(客户ID)分布,并表示他们是3个工作人员(只是asterdata中的节点),数据在它们之间拆分为两个节点上的3个记录和一个节点上的4个记录.在SQL中简单的select*fromcustomers;在这种情况下会起作用吗?但在aster数据中,此查询有效。它如何从3个节点获取记录?如果普通的sql查询可以获取记录,那我们为什么需要